How the formula works

Both decigram per gallon and nanogram per tablespoon measure the same physical quantity (mass per unit volume), so converting between them is a single multiplication. Multiply a value in decigram per gallon by 390625 to get nanogram per tablespoon. To reverse the conversion, multiply a nanogram per tablespoon value by 2.56e-6 to get back to decigram per gallon.
